Proof of Service (Divorce)

Hawaii Proof of Service (Divorce) is a document that is used to confirm that a person has been legally served with documents related to a divorce. This document serves as evidence that the person being served was properly notified of the divorce proceedings. There are two different types of Hawaii Proof of Service (Divorce): Personal Service and Substituted Service. Personal Service requires that the divorce papers be personally served to the other party by a Sheriff, Marshal, or other authorized person. Substituted Service requires that the papers be served to an adult who resides in the same home as the person being served, or by sending the documents by mail to the person's last known address.

A proof of service statement is a legal document that verifies that the required papers have been delivered to the other party in a divorce case. In Hawaii, this is an essential part of the divorce process, as it demonstrates that both parties are informed of the proceedings. The document typically includes details such as the date, method of service, and who served the documents.
